Bill Brooks commented,

CommentHow to customize the theme of the help center

What I mean to say is that, the body this article is describing how to remove the SIGN IN link, but the title and Q&A say this is how to remove the SIGN UP link, which is very different. The article Ifra referenced above shows editing the sign up link is not possible. 

I would recommend changing the title and description of "How can I completely hide the SIGN UP button from my help center", as it is very misleading. It should be titled "How can I completely hide the SIGN IN button from my help center".

This article says we can keep the ability for everyone to submit tickets and remove the sign up link.  That is not at all what removing this code block does.  This removes the sign in link, but people still have the ability to sign up and create their own accounts.

Bill Brooks commented,

CommentTicket basics

Hello,

Our small company will often have a customer write directly to an agent, rather than our support address.

If the agent forwards the email to support, the ticket is created and the requester is set as expected.

However, only the requester gets the notification that a new ticket was created, and not the list of people who were in cc on the original email.  Also, the cc list is stripped off so upon our reply from zendesk, we need to manually add each cc back into the chain. 

If an agent forwards an email to support to create a ticket on behalf of the customer, is there a way to auto notify each person on the original cc list, as well as keep them in cc for the Agent's reply from Zendesk?
